Before you sign: the quote checklist
-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Charlestown.
-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
-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
-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Why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Charlestown
Roof replacement costs in Charlestown depend on several local factors. The coastal climate exposes roofs to salt spray, high humidity, and strong winds from storms, which can degrade materials faster than inland areas. Rhode Island’s building code requires proper underlayment and flashing to resist wind-driven rain, adding to material and labor costs. Snow loads in winter mean roofs must meet structural standards, and ice dam prevention measures may be needed. The age of your home matters: older roofs may have multiple layers that require tear-off, increasing disposal fees. Labor rates reflect the local market, and permit fees from the town’s permitting office are a fixed cost. Finally, the slope and complexity of your roof—common in Charlestown’s varied housing styles—affect installation time and material waste.

Common Roof Issues in Charlestown That Lead to Replacement
Wind and Storm Damage
Strong winds from coastal storms and nor’easters can lift shingles, expose underlayment, and cause leaks. Over time, repeated wind stress weakens fasteners and makes replacement necessary.
Salt Air Corrosion
Salt-laden air accelerates corrosion of metal flashings, vents, and fasteners. This can compromise the roof’s integrity and lead to premature failure of asphalt shingles.
UV Degradation
Intense summer sun along the Rhode Island coast causes asphalt shingles to dry out, crack, and lose granules. This reduces their ability to reflect heat and protect the home.
Ice Dams and Snow Load
Winter snow and freeze-thaw cycles can create ice dams that force water under shingles. Repeated ice dam damage often requires full replacement rather than spot repairs.
Moss and Algae Growth
Humid coastal conditions promote moss and algae growth on roofs, especially in shaded areas. These organisms trap moisture, lift shingles, and shorten roof lifespan.

Roof Replacement cost questions — Charlestown
What factors affect roof replacement cost in Charlestown?
Key factors include roof size, slope, and complexity; the type of materials chosen (e.g., asphalt shingles vs. metal); the need to remove old layers; local labor rates; and permit fees from the town’s permitting office. Coastal exposure may also require upgraded underlayment or corrosion-resistant fasteners, which can influence overall cost.
How do I choose a roofing contractor in Charlestown?
Look for contractors licensed in Rhode Island, which requires passing a trade exam and carrying liability insurance. Check references from recent local jobs, and ask about their experience with coastal roofing challenges. Get multiple written estimates that detail materials, labor, and timelines. Avoid paying large deposits upfront.
What are Rhode Island’s licensing requirements for roofers?
Rhode Island requires roofing contractors to hold a state contractor license issued by the Department of Business Regulation. This includes proof of insurance and a bond. Additionally, local permits are typically required from the town’s permitting office before work begins.
When is the ideal time to replace a roof in Charlestown?
Late spring through early fall offers the most reliable weather for roof installation in Charlestown. Temperatures are moderate, and rain is less frequent than in winter. Scheduling during this window helps ensure proper sealing of materials and avoids delays from storms.
Do I need a permit for roof replacement in Charlestown?
Yes, most roof replacements in Charlestown require a building permit from the town’s permitting office. The permit ensures the work meets Rhode Island’s building code and safety standards. Your contractor should handle the permit application, but confirm it’s included in the scope of work.
